A Champions League hero who loved a goal against Liverpool is dating a jaw-dropping hot fitness guru fiancee and credits his chiseled physique to a caveman diet

A Champions League hero, who has been a constant thorn in Liverpool’s side, might credit his 10/10 performances to a “caveman diet”.

Marcus Llorente loved a goal against the Reds, netting a brace during their Last 16 second-leg in 2020 – on the eve of a covid lockdown – as Atletico Madrid dumped Jurgen Klopp’s side out of Europe. And he would repeat the feat this season, scoring twice in a 3-2 loss.

Llorente, 31, is showing no signs of slowing down, and it could be down to his ‘caveman diet’ which consists of food that were routinely eaten in the Paleolithic era, also known as the Old Stone Age.

Ultra-processed food products such as pasta, bread, and cereal are off the table for Llorente who instead consumes food products such as meat, fish, and vegetables, as well as “high-quality” cheeses.

Speaking on Cadena SER programme El Larguero, he said: “It would be eating what was eaten in the Paleolithic. You would have to eliminate all ultra-processed foods. Don’t even look at them. And also cereals. Everything that is pasta, bread, wheat, rice… also dairy. Only high-quality cheeses.”

Llorente admitted his reasoning for the diet is down to being healthy rather than for the benefit of his footballing career. “I eat everything,” he revealed. “Meat, like the steak that I love. Fish, eggs, vegetables. And carbohydrates like potatoes, sweet potatoes and cassava.

“With the Paleolithic diet, I will go 100 per cent. It is a lifestyle and a way of living. With that I will live and with that I will die. That’s how it is. I do it for health, not because of football.

“I am clear that when I finish my career, I will continue to take care of myself just as much or more than now.”
